At the Inclusive Multi Academy Trust, we believe that ‘happy children learn, happy staff thrive, and happy parents build a community’. As a family of three primary schools in Watford, England, we are committed to creating an environment where every child feels valued, supported, and inspired to reach their full potential.

Trustee Opportunities

The Trust Board is looking to appoint two trustees with strong commercial business experience, specifically in HR and IT or digital skills. This is an ideal opportunity for an experienced business or charity leader who is looking to further develop leadership and governance skills.

HR opportunity

As a senior HR leader, you will support the Trust in developing its people strategy to be innovative, and people-focussed. Our Staff are proud to work here and recognise the career progression and coaching opportunities the trust offers. We recognise that we need to do more to adapt our policies to be more flexible and allow us to find creative solutions to enable us to continue to be an inclusive employer and make our aspiration a reality to be the best employer of choice. Your experience as a senior HR leader will help us to strengthen our culture to be more inclusive, develop flexible working policies and address recruitment and retention issues.

IT opportunity

Our recent skills audit highlighted the need to have an IT expert on our board. As a senior leader with an extensive IT background, you will help us shape our digital strategy by providing strategic guidance on the Trust’s digital innovation initiatives. Your strategic advice will help us deliver a tender process for an outsourced IT supplier next year, to enable our children to have better and secure access to technology and our workforce to be more efficient and communicate effectively. You will help us explore and integrate cutting-edge technology such as AI into learning programmes for our children by ensuring the Trust remains at the forefront of educational technology.

Experience and Knowledge

Experience in a senior HR or IT leadership role, either in a business or charity.

In addition to one of the above specialisms, you must have:

  • Experience in developing and implementing strategies as an HR or IT leader.
  • Monitoring and evaluating performance in the commercial and/or not for profit sectors.
  • Ability to challenge current thinking, the method of governance and management of the Trust in a constructive manner and in the best interests of the Trust.
  • Ability to evaluate and interpret management information and other data/evidence.
  • Ability to play a strategic role to successfully effect change and meet the objectives of the Trust. Eagerness to reflect and learn, even in the role of trustee.
  • Commitment to the ethos and values of the Inclusive Multi Academy Trust, the education and welfare of children and young people and DEI.
  • Adhere to our Board’s code of conduct underpinned by the seven principles of public life as identified by the Nolan Committee: selflessness, integrity, objectivity, accountability, openness, honesty and leadership.
